Understanding the Importance of SEO for Salons
Why SEO Matters Specifically for Salons
For salons, SEO is not just about ranking highly on search engines — it directly impacts how potential clients find and choose you over competitors. Strong SEO ensures that your services appear when local customers search for relevant terms such as "haircut near me" or "best balayage salon." Optimizing Your Salon Website for Search Visibility
Keyword Research Targeted for Salon Services
Conduct detailed keyword research focusing on services your salon offers and local search intent.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ner to discover terms such as "affordable hair color" or "men’s haircut [city]." Prioritize long-tail keywords that capture booking intent. Structuring Your Website for Both Users and Crawlers
Create clear, user-friendly navigation with dedicated pages for each service, stylist profiles, pricing, and booking options. Each page should contain descriptive meta titles, meta descriptions, and header tags optimized with your target keywords. Mobile Optimization and Site Speed
The majority of salon appointment searches happen on mobile devices. Ensure your website is responsive, loads quickly, and offers an intuitive booking experience. Google also uses mobile-first indexing, so fast mobile sites rank higher. Local SEO: Capturing Nearby Clients Effectively
Claim and Optimize Your Google Business Profile
A Google Business Profile is your online storefront on Google Search and Maps. Ensure your info — salon name, hours, services, and photos — is accurate and consistent. Implementing Conversion Tracking to Measure Success
Set up conversion tracking on your booking pages and contact forms to tie appointments directly back to specific ads or keywords. Frequently Asked Questions
What is the most important SEO factor for salons?
Local SEO elements such as Google Business Profile optimization and consistent NAP citations are critical because salon customers usually search geographically.
How can salons measure the ROI of their digital marketing?
By implementing conversion tracking on booking systems and linking these to ad campaigns, salons can see exactly which ads or keywords lead to appointments.
Is paid advertising necessary if I invest in SEO?
Paid ads accelerate visibility and bookings especially for new salons or promotions. SEO builds sustainable organic traffic, so a combination is ideal.
How often should I update my website content to improve SEO?
Frequent updates—monthly or quarterly blog posts and service page refreshes—signal to search engines that your site is active and relevant.
What types of content engage salon clients best?
Visual content like style galleries, video tutorials, client testimonials, and seasonal trend blogs resonate deeply and encourage bookings.
